“You asked about the 29 IPR referrals made in 2022/23 that did not meet the criteria. 18 of these cases were referred following a customer death and 11 of the cases involved customer harm. Of the 60 IPR referrals which met the criteria and were accepted, 50 were referred following a customer death and 10 involved customer harm.”
